    By Sarah Messer Verified, Katie Kindelan Verified| Yahoo News Verified When Rasheeda Bush and her 15-year-old son wanted to turn their health around, they both turned to a weight loss drug for help. Both Bush and her son Brian have lost weight using Wegovy, a medication that is FDA-approved for weight loss for patients with severe obesity, or who are overweight and have one or more weight-associated conditions like high blood pressure or high cholesterol. Last December, the FDA also approved Wegovy as a treatment for teenagers with obesity.

    By Katie Kindelan Verified, Sarah Messer Verified| Good Morning America Verified Sign up for our newsletters to get GMA delivered to your inbox every morning!Teresa Shepherd said she lost 90 pounds while taking an off-brand version of the drug Ozempic for around eight months. Shepherd, who lives in Florida, told " Good Morning America" she has been able to maintain her weight loss two months after stopping the medication. "I started working out, so now I work out multiple times a week," Shepherd said of how she's managed to not regain weight.

ABC News is the news division of the American Broadcasting Company (ABC), part of The Walt Disney Company. Established in 1943, it has a rich history in broadcasting, beginning with radio news services and expanding into television in 1948. ABC News offers a variety of news services, including television broadcasts like "World News Tonight," "Good Morning America," and "Nightline." It also provides online news articles, videos, and live streaming through its digital platforms. Additionally, ABC News produces radio news updates, podcasts, and in-depth documentaries on significant events and issues. Headquartered in New York City, ABC News serves a wide audience both in the United States and internationally.
